请教php编程相关问题 - 技术问答
我最近完成了几个php小功能,现在正在做测试,遇到针对输入框哪些字符需要做过滤的情况,有的输入框比如说:作者名称,我只允许填入中文,英文什么的,但是有同事告诉我,没有什么意义,因为我们可以在php配置文件中控制编辑哪些字符不允许填入,所有php代码的编写都应该从配置文件着手;请问配置文件在编程过程中到底扮演什么角色?它放在哪里?
我最近完成了几个php小功能,现在正在做测试,遇到针对输入框哪些字符需要做过滤的情况,有的输入框比如说:作者名称,我只允许填入中文,英文什么的,但是有同事告诉我,没有什么意义,因为我们可以在php配置文件中控制编辑哪些字符不允许填入,所有php代码的编写都应该从配置文件着手;请问配置文件在编程过程中到底扮演什么角色?它放在哪里?
答案:4# 对,我认为在js中全部限制一下,可是他的认为是所以php只要是从配置文件着手,配置文件没有受限制的,js就不用再控制了,可是这个配置文件不就是php.ini呀,我没有发现这个文件和编写代码的依赖性为什么他说代码编程要从配置文件着手啊?谢谢你给解释下到技术吧网站查看回答详情>>这些客户端的检测测用js实现吧。你同事的说法,完全不控制客户端输入,我认为是不好的。。。到技术吧网站查看回答详情>>配置文件就是php.ini,我其实认为控制一些非法字符是通过js进行客户端控制的,但是同事说没有必要些死,没有意义,他的所以功能模块是根据配置文件来做的,我不是很清楚,难道说配置文件中有一些编写该php功能的规范吗?到技术吧网站查看回答详情>>配置文件不就是PHP.ini喽。配置文件能够控制编辑哪些字符不可以输入?不知道。其实PHP.ini里的一些设置都可以通过程序来设置的。。到技术吧网站查看回答详情>>
上一个:php编程 echo
下一个:谁叫我学PHP编程